The Expanding Cosmos: Unveiling the Secrets of the Universe's Growth

Our cosmos is in a constant state of progression, a captivating phenomenon that has puzzled astronomers for centuries. Discoveries from distant galaxies and cosmic microwave background radiation provide compelling proof that the composition of space itself is expanding. This astonishing expansion, initiated after the Big Bang, continues to this day, pushing galaxies into increasing separation. Understanding the mechanisms behind this cosmic growth is a fundamental quest in modern physics.

By analyzing the vibrations of distant galaxies, scientists can calculate the speed at which galaxies are receding. This information helps us construct a detailed picture of the cosmos' expansion rate and its developmental trajectory.

Cosmic Melodies: Decoding Stellar Messages

Gazing upward the inky expanse of night, we observe a mesmerizing spectacle of twinkling points of light. These celestial objects, stars, have captivated human imagination for millennia, serving as guides, symbols, and sources of wonder. But beyond their visual beauty lies a sophisticated language, a symphony of light that shouts secrets about the universe's past.

Each star throws a unique signature of light, a spectrum displaying its heat. By studying these stellar messages, astronomers can decode the mysteries of their birth, evolution, and ultimate fate.

  • Via observing variable stars, we may trace stellar cycles and uncover hints about their internal dynamics.
  • Double star systems, dancing around each other in a cosmic waltz, provide understanding into gravity's influence on stellar actions.
  • Supernovae, the dramatic explosions of massive stars, distribute heavy elements throughout the universe, generating the building blocks for future generations of stars and planets.
